Hey guys I have been having issues with what I believe is my starter. Sometimes it will fire right up and others it takes up to ten min of key cycling before she fires up. I went and checked out my starter and the guy who sold it to me welded it and didn't bother to tell me. So now it's my problem. From what I can see where the actual bolt threads into looks like one big glob of weld. Iv done a lot of research and mostly found the answer to be getting a new block. This is my dd and not in my budget as of now. I think I could save it if I drilled through the starter bolt to at least get it out then retap the area the bolt was. I believe the bolt is a 3/8 16 thread so I would drill with a 5/16. Any one have any advice on this?? If so I'd greatly appreciate it
